CTP continues Poland expansion with 500,00 sqm land acquisition

by Property Forum
CTP has expanded its Polish land bank by nearly half a million sqm. The company has purchased investment land in four strategic locations that provide the opportunity to build approximately 200,000 sqm of leasable space in the short term, with this land in Łódź, Toruń and the Warsaw agglomeration ready to start the development process. This land acquisition is part of CTP's strategy announced last year to invest €300 million in Poland to grow its warehouse portfolio - a key growth market for CTP.

Panattoni starts construction of 87,500 sqm industrial park in Poland

by Property Forum
Panattoni has begun construction on a new industrial park in Będzin. The first stage of the work has already been launched and is to be completed in September. It will comprise a 27,500 sqm building constructed on a speculative basis. The total area of the park is to come to 87,500 sqm.

Czech real estate investors remain cautious but optimistic

by Maria Novakova
The Czech property investment market has been quite quiet during the past months. Sales are rare; banks are taking a rather conservative approach to potential investments and transactions, which is coming across the real estate market. The first panel discussion of last week‘s Prague Property Forum 2024 dived into financing strategies and options for market awakening.
